Inspire - Orange County Cerebral Palsy Association Since 1950 Inspire has provided programs and services for children and adults with intellectual/developmental disabilities.

Inspire has proudly served Orange County, New York since 1950 providing programs and services for children and adults with disabilities through day habilitation, community habilitation, social and recreational programs, speech/language pathology and more. In addition, Inspire Kids, a special education preschool, serves students at locations in Goshen, Monroe and Newburgh. Administrative Offices

Without a 4% Targeted Inflationary Increase (TII), nonprofit providers cannot sustain the essential services that New Yorkers with intellectual and developmental disabilities rely on every day.
And we know one thing clearly: investment works.

Recent state funding has already made a real impact:
⬇️ 44% decrease in DSP vacancies
⬇️ 6% reduction in staff turnover
⬆️ 28.6% increase in starting wages
This progress matters—but it’s fragile.

We cannot afford to lose the ground we’ve gained. Sustained investment is the only way to keep up with rising costs, support the workforce, and ensure quality, person-centered care.

Our Day Hab Without Walls participants are making a difference in the community! 💙

They volunteer at Victory Hill Therapeutic Horsemanship helping maintain the grounds and barn while supporting the care of horses and other rescued animals.

It’s a meaningful experience that builds skills, confidence, and connection—for both our individuals and the animals they help care for. 🐴✨
